GRAIL flap exhaust systems with ECE type approval can be used on your EU vehicle without registration. They are made by hand in Germany from high-quality L304 stainless steel and produce an unmistakable sound that will give you goosebumps the first time you start the engine.
If you are driving an imported vehicle with an operating license, please find out before purchasing whether you need to have the exhaust system registered in your vehicle documents.

Loud – maximum volume

You ride your GRAIL loud but legally.

With the intelligent control you get the legal maximum out of your engine sound.

The use of highly effective silencers enables maximum volume and wonderful engine sound outside the test areas, because only in these are the flaps of your GRAIL closed and only when closed is the rear silencer part of the exhaust flow.

This is how we achieve pure engine sound and maximum volume.

Your GRAIL can also be quiet.

With a GRAIL you get two vehicles in one.

We use specially developed silencers, which are developed and adapted for your vehicle in the GRAIL sound laboratory. The combination with solid flaps is not only designed for maximum sound output when the flaps are open, but also for maximum damping when the flaps are closed.

If you drive your vehicle within the respective test ranges, your GRAIL will not be louder than the standard system. The highest quality and materials allow us to achieve the unmistakable delta between loud and quiet, which has been unrivalled for years.

That depends on the model year. Cars from 2016-2019 have the DAZA with 400 hp and an aluminium block, without a particulate filter. Cars from 2019 have the DNWA with 400 hp and a petrol particulate filter. The exact engine code is on the invoice or in the registration document. If unsure, just send us the VIN on WhatsApp.
Yes, in detail. The particulate filter damps the top end slightly and makes the sound a little warmer. With the GRAIL system, though, the DNWA gets back what the filter takes away in standard form - the result comes very close to the DAZA character. If you drive a DNWA anyway, GRAIL gives you uncompromised five-cylinder sound.
With two valves in series the range between quiet and loud is far wider than on standard systems with a single valve. Closed, the system stays within all noise limits - fully ECE compliant. Open, you get a full, unrestrained five-cylinder sound. A design feature that sets GRAIL apart from many competitors.
Through your TT RS's factory Audi valve control. Both valves respond automatically to the drive modes - in Dynamic they open, in Comfort or Efficiency they stay closed. No remote, no extra module.
The TT RS and the RS3 share the same 2.5 TFSI five-cylinder, so the character of the sound is identical. In detail the coupé radiates sound a shade more directly and gutsily, thanks to its shorter rear and closed tailgate format. GRAIL matched the system precisely to that coupé acoustic.
No. The Roadster has its own rear and exhaust geometry because of the folding roof. There is a GRAIL system of its own for the TT RS 8S Roadster in the shop.
No. The TT RS 8J (2009-2014) has a different engine (CEPA, 340 hp) and a completely different exhaust geometry. There is a GRAIL system of its own for the 8J in the shop.
Brushed stainless steel is the classic sporting choice and suits the elegant coupé look, especially on light paint. Matt black is more aggressive and suits a black package or dark wheels. Both have the same oval shape (170 x 107 mm).
